Vitamins and Minerals for Immune Support like Vitamin C
Vitamin C is a well-known antioxidant found abundantly in many fruits and vegetables. It's not just in oranges; you can also find it in bell peppers, strawberries, broccoli, and kiwi. Because the body doesn't store Vitamin C, a consistent daily intake from food is beneficial. This is one of the most popular Vitamins and Minerals for Immune Support.
Vitamins and Minerals for Immune Support such as Vitamin D
Often called the "sunshine vitamin," Vitamin D is unique because our bodies can produce it when our skin is exposed to sunlight. It's also found in some foods like fatty fish (salmon, mackerel), egg yolks, and fortified products like milk and cereal. Many people are mindful of their Vitamin D intake, making it a key topic among Vitamins and Minerals for Immune Support.
Vitamins and Minerals for Immune Support including Zinc
Zinc is a mineral that plays a role in numerous bodily functions. It can be found in a variety of both animal and plant-based foods, including lean meats, poultry, beans, nuts, and whole grains. Ensuring adequate zinc intake is another important aspect of a diet rich in Vitamins and Minerals for Immune Support.
